I think conditions play more a roll than variety... moisture content will be higher (more wet weight) with a moist substrate... had an outdoor tub come in at 192,and dry up to 20.9... that's almost 11%

Ugh. So the photos I posted a couple days ago, the surface looked a little blue in the photos, I thought it was just the lighting (and so did my accomplice, who took the photos).
Turns out the surface has been drying out and it is actually blued.
Hoping for recovery after getting rid of the fan (which was running on low in a closet due to concerns about air circulation in a closet), and an aggressive misting schedule.
So much for being worried that the ziploc style tubs weren't going to give enough FAE.

Hi there,
First-time grower here. I'm concerned about bluish patches on my substrate. I have read many conflicting explanations about under/over hydration of the substrate and bruising.
Here is my surface after day 15 (rye berries, g2g spawn, coir, unmodified 54qt sterilite):
(whole tub)

(close up of bluish (bruised) area in top left)

(close up of bluish (bruised) area in bottom left)

(close up of surface with transition between bluish area and white)

(close up of bluish surface)

(close up of white surface)

Other info: - the sides of the tub above the substrate do not have condensation. The sides of the tub where the substrate is do have condensation. -the substrate appears to be contracted slightly from the sides of the tub. -the RH of my city is ~61%. -the tub is in my room. I run a window AC unit in my room to keep it at 20Β° C. -I do not have a light set up. I have a lot of natural light in my room during the day. -I keep the lid upside down, and mist approximately once a day. My roommate has left the lid ajar once or twice for a period of several hours.
Questions: - Is this bruising - if so what is the cause and potential solution? More so, what IS bruising? - do I need to change from keeping the lid perpetually upside down, in order to promote more pins on the surface?

That looks dry to me. Remember ac units dry the air a lot. Thereβs actually no need for ac unless it gets over 30 inside. It can be done but you risk more contamination. That lid needs to be adjusted according to your conditions. You can never let the substrate dry too much.
What is bruising? Itβs the reaction to you suffocating it.
